There is a big difference in electricity consumption between households in different areas and in different situations.
1. What is the average household’s electricity consumption in KWh?
In more developed countries, the average electricity consumption of a household is 800KWh per month, however, this is not an accurate figure. However, this is not an exact figure. Some households use up to 1200KWh per month, while others only use 300KWh or 400KWh. Why there is such a big difference between them has to do with various factors.
2. What determines the household electricity consumption?
2.1 Electricity tariffs in the area may be a relatively important factor.
In areas with high electricity tariffs, people may be more conservative in their use of electricity. In areas where electricity costs are low, people may use too much electricity. Areas such as Africa and South East Asia, where coal and natural gas resources are scarce, and where electricity is not available, have relatively high electricity costs and households may be more frugal in their use of electricity. For some areas in the Americas, the cost of electricity is low, so they do not often pay attention to saving electricity.
2.2 House size and area.
In our opinion, the larger the size of the house, the more electricity is consumed. The electricity consumed by an air conditioner to cool one room is naturally different from that consumed to cool two rooms.
For example, the monthly electricity consumption of a 50-square-meter family is about 100KWh~200KWh, that of a 100-square-meter family is about 250~450KWh, that of a 200-square-meter family is about 400KWh~600KWh, and that of a 300-square-meter family is about 500KWh~800KWh. 800KWh.
2.3 The number of household appliances and family size.
The more household appliances there are, the more electricity is used. Especially for the developed countries that use a lot of electricity. They often use high-power appliances such as ovens, dryers, induction cookers and air conditioners.
And for families with a large number of people, naturally, the consumption of electricity is higher. On average, a family of 2~3 persons consumes about 300KWh per month, a family of 4~7 persons consumes about 400KWh~700KWh per month, and a family of 8~10 persons consumes about 600KWh~900KWh per month. e.g., an electric appliance such as a hair dryer, which is used by everyone, is a lot of electric energy accumulated.
2.4 Local climate.
The climate of different regions also varies greatly, which makes them use electrical appliances differently and frequently. For example, in an area where it is very hot in summer, people have to run the air conditioner for a long time. Or in a very cold winter, people have to use heaters. Homes with such extreme weather conditions will consume more electricity. And for areas with moderate weather throughout the year, their electricity consumption will be significantly lower.
2.5 Level of energy consumption.
In some developed countries there is often no awareness of energy conservation. They tend to use air conditioners or heaters for long periods of time and lights are sometimes powered throughout the night. These are the main reasons for the high level of electrical energy consumption. In some economically backward areas, high power appliances such as ovens may not be used much and the electricity consumption is relatively low.
3. How to reduce household electricity consumption?
3.1 Use energy-saving appliances.
With the development of technology, a variety of energy-saving appliances have been manufactured. For example, energy-saving light bulbs, energy-saving refrigerators and so on.
3.2 Unplug.
Many of the home appliances require plugs. When we use them, we tend to control only the power switch and ignore the plugs, leaving them plugged in all the time. This is very easy to damage the performance of the plug and electrical appliances, but also generate a certain amount of electricity. Therefore, when the appliance is not in use, it needs to be unplugged in time.
3.3 When using the refrigerator, you need to close the door tightly.
If the refrigerator door is not closed tightly, it will not only cause the food in the refrigerator to spoil, but also consume electricity. The refrigerator usually has a gear to adjust the temperature. In spring and summer, set it to 1~3. In the fall and winter, set it to 5-7. Also avoid frequent opening and closing the refrigerator, which can also achieve the effect of energy saving.
